Done this pair before, NGC4762, stick, NGC4754, ball. Just my names for them, Stellarium has my stick as the 'Paper Kite'. I don't see a kite, maybe the author had a late night. Anyway, enough for names, both these galaxies are classified as barred lenticulars, I don't know how anyone can see a bar in that edge-on stick, but that's why they get the big bucks. Both have faint outer regions which could use double the 46 minutes of OSC that I gave them in my continuation of 'point and shoot' galaxy season.
n4762_16f6zworaw.jpg
Again shot thru the Meade 16 LX200 at f6 with ASI1600MC-cool 46 minutes in 2 min subs thru UV/IR filter. No calibration file used, no flying moths harmed either. Captured and stacked in Nebulosity, final in PS CS5, posted image 20% crop and 33% full size.
